Martini Rosso is an iconic drink that almost needs no introduction. The Italian red vermouth was first created in 1863, with that same recipe having been passed down to each of the brand’s Master Herbalists who are sworn to secrecy. It’s made using over 50 herbs and spices including local wormwood, with the colour owing to natural caramel. It claims to be the world’s first red vermouth, and is an absolute staple for a Negroni.
